‘How dare you!’ GOP candidate’s ‘despicable lie’ over 9/11 triggers fury

Rep. John James (R-MI) got more than he bargained for after trying to use the September 11 terrorist attacks to tarnish his opponent in the Michigan gubernatorial race, Lt. Gov. Jocelyn Benson.

The dustup started with an ad the James campaign posted to X on Thursday afternoon.

“Jocelyn Benson stands with a radical left that says America deserved 9/11,” James’ post was captioned. “I stand with you, and I say NEVER FORGET.”

Benson, however, did not take this lying down.

“How dare you, Congressman,” wrote Benson. “My husband enlisted in the Army and put his life on the line for our country after losing his friend, Todd Ouida, in the towers on 9/11. This is a despicable lie to the people of Michigan about what that day means to me and my family, the sacrifices made, and the devastating impact of that attack on our country. I have never, and would never, campaign with anyone who says something so reprehensible.”

“If you have any decency, you will immediately take down this false ad,” she continued. “The veterans and families who lost loved ones on 9/11 deserve better than your lies and self-serving political opportunism. Shame on you.”

This line of attack from Republicans has intensified since the Democratic nomination of former Detroit health official Abdul El-Sayed for the Senate contest. The GOP has focused on El-Sayed’s decision near the start of the campaign to attend events with Hasan Piker, a popular leftist Twitch streamer who previously said America “deserved 9/11.” Piker has apologized for this remark, clarifying it was meant in a facetious context and wasn’t supposed to be taken literally.
